Recently, Zhang et al. proposed a location-based threshold-endorsement scheme (LTE) to thwart bogus data injection attacks. This scheme exhibits much greater filtering power than earlier symmetric schemes and results in enhanced energy savings. In this paper, we show that LTE has a significant vulnerability. We also propose an improved scheme that mitigates this weakness and thereby achieves the original claims of Zhang et al. without lessening LTE's remarkable filtering power.
